The invention relates to a 
zinc oxide lightning arrester state on-line detection method, which is suitable for the power 
system lightning arrester on-line detection technology field. The 
zinc oxide lightning arrester state on-line detection method comprises steps that databases are respectively established, and in an initial state of a 
lightning arrester, resistances under conditions of different 
voltage levels, temperatures and 
humidity and resistive current components generated by 
interphase interferences under the condition of different 
voltage levels are stored and updated; the leakage 
total current of the 
lightning arrester and the 
voltage of the line of the 
lightning arrester are detected, and then resistive leakage current without the 
interphase interferences is acquired, and a voltage and resistive leakage current fundamental wave component is acquired by adopting 
fast Fourier transform, and therefore the resistance of the lightning arrester is acquired. The resistance is searched in the databases according to the temperature and the 
humidity of the current operation environment of the lightning arrester, and is compared with the calculated resistance, and then the current state of the lightning arrester is acquired. The 
zinc oxide lightning arrester state on-line detection method is advantageous in that the influences of the interface interferences, 
harmonic waves, the temperatures, and the 
humidity on the parameters of the lightning arrester are effectively reduced, and the current operation state of the lightning arrester is acquired accurately, and the related parameters of the lightning arrester are detected and calculated automatically, and therefore power-
cut detection of maintainers is not required, and maintenance efficiency is greatly improved.
